TMZ's nearest neighbors span musicians, athletes, TV personalities, fashion brands, and music media — a wide mix with no single subcategory dominating and scores compressed into a narrow band from 0.92 down to 0.90.

Similarity here measures how closely two entities' audiences resemble each other in composition. The top 10 neighbors run from Mike Tyson at 0.92 down to E! News at 0.90 — a spread of just 0.02 across ten positions, which is the defining structural feature of this cluster. No single neighbor pulls away from the pack. Will.i.am (0.92), Coco Austin (0.91), Lenny Kravitz (0.91), and Alicia Keys (0.91) all sit within a point of the leader.

By subcategory, the top 10 breaks down as: five Musicians and Bands (Will.i.am, Lenny Kravitz, Alicia Keys, Rihanna, Kendrick Lamar), one Athlete (Mike Tyson), one TV Personality (Coco Austin), one Magazine (Complex Music), one Fashion brand (SneakerWatch), and one Magazine (E! News). TMZ's own subcategory — TV Shows — appears nowhere in the top 10; its nearest audiences are shaped primarily by music celebrity and urban culture media rather than by other TV show properties.

The flat shape signals an audience without a single gravitational center: this is a broad pop-culture crowd that overlaps equally well with R&B and hip-hop artists, celebrity news outlets, and streetwear brands.
